要在Vue中获取UUID,可以通过安装并使用第三方库如uuid
来实现。以下是详细步骤:
1、安装uuid库
要在Vue项目中获取UUID,首先需要安装uuid
库。您可以使用npm或yarn进行安装:
npm install uuid
或者
yarn add uuid
2、在Vue组件中使用uuid
安装完成后,可以在Vue组件中引入并使用uuid
库生成UUID。以下是具体步骤和代码示例:
一、安装uuid库
首先,确保在你的项目中安装了uuid
库。可以通过以下命令进行安装:
npm install uuid
或者
yarn add uuid
二、在Vue组件中引入和使用uuid
在Vue组件中引入uuid
库并生成UUID。以下是一个示例代码:
<template>
<div>
<p>Generated UUID: {{ uuid }}</p>
</div>
</template>
<script>
import { v4 as uuidv4 } from 'uuid';
export default {
data() {
return {
uuid: ''
};
},
created() {
this.uuid = uuidv4();
}
};
</script>
三、解释与背景信息
1、uuid库介绍
UUID(Universally Unique Identifier)是一种广泛用于软件构建中标识信息的标准。UUID的目的是允许在不需要中央协调的情况下生成唯一的标识符。uuid
库是一个流行的JavaScript库,用于生成符合RFC4122标准的UUID。
2、为什么选择uuid库
- 简单易用:
uuid
库提供了简单的API,可以轻松生成不同版本的UUID。 - 高效:生成UUID的过程非常快速,不会显著影响性能。
- 标准化:生成的UUID符合国际标准,确保唯一性和可移植性。
四、代码详细解释
- 安装uuid库:使用npm或yarn命令安装
uuid
库。 - 引入uuid库:在Vue组件的脚本部分引入
uuid
库,使用ES6模块语法import { v4 as uuidv4 } from 'uuid';
。 - 生成UUID:在Vue组件的
created
生命周期钩子中调用uuidv4()
函数生成UUID,并将其赋值给组件的uuid
数据属性。
五、进一步的建议或行动步骤
-
集成到实际项目中
将上述代码集成到实际的Vue项目中,确保在需要生成唯一标识符的地方都使用uuid
库。 -
处理UUID的存储和传输
如果需要将生成的UUID传输到服务器或存储在数据库中,确保使用合适的API和数据格式,以保证UUID的完整性和唯一性。 -
优化性能
在高频率生成UUID的场景中,监控性能,确保不会对应用造成明显的性能影响。
通过以上步骤和建议,您可以在Vue项目中轻松生成和使用UUID。希望这些信息对您有所帮助!
相关问答FAQs:
1. Vue中如何获取UUID?
在Vue中,要获取UUID(Universally Unique Identifier,通用唯一标识符),可以使用第三方库来帮助生成UUID。下面是一个简单的步骤:
步骤1:安装uuid库
首先,使用npm或者yarn安装uuid库。在终端中执行以下命令:
npm install uuid
或者
yarn add uuid
步骤2:在Vue组件中引入uuid库
在需要使用UUID的Vue组件中,引入uuid库。可以在组件的script标签中添加以下代码:
import { v4 as uuidv4 } from 'uuid';
步骤3:生成UUID
现在,可以在需要生成UUID的地方调用uuidv4()
方法来生成一个UUID。例如,可以在Vue组件的methods中添加一个方法,如下所示:
methods: {
generateUUID() {
const uuid = uuidv4();
// 使用生成的UUID进行其他操作
}
}
通过调用generateUUID()
方法,就可以获取一个唯一的UUID了。
2. Vue中如何使用UUID作为唯一标识符?
在Vue中,使用UUID作为唯一标识符可以帮助我们在处理数据或者元素时进行唯一标识和区分。下面是一个简单的示例:
步骤1:生成UUID
按照上面的方法生成UUID,可以参考第一个问题中的步骤。
步骤2:在Vue组件中使用UUID作为唯一标识符
在需要使用UUID作为唯一标识符的地方,可以将生成的UUID赋值给Vue组件的data属性中的某个变量。例如:
data() {
return {
uniqueId: uuidv4(),
};
}
然后,可以将这个唯一标识符应用到需要使用的地方,例如:
<template>
<div :key="uniqueId">
<!-- 这里是组件的内容 -->
</div>
</template>
通过在<div>
标签中使用:key
绑定生成的UUID,就可以将UUID作为唯一标识符应用到组件中。
3. 为什么在Vue中使用UUID作为唯一标识符?
在Vue中使用UUID作为唯一标识符有以下几个好处:
- 全局唯一性:UUID是通用唯一标识符,可以保证在整个应用程序中的唯一性,不会出现重复的标识符。
- 方便性:使用UUID作为唯一标识符可以方便地在处理数据或者元素时进行唯一标识和区分,避免出现冲突或者混淆。
- 灵活性:UUID是随机生成的,没有特定的顺序或者规则,可以灵活地应用到不同的场景中。
- 可扩展性:由于UUID的全局唯一性,可以方便地扩展应用程序,例如在多人协同编辑或者实时通信等场景下,使用UUID作为唯一标识符可以更好地管理和跟踪数据或者元素的变化。
综上所述,使用UUID作为唯一标识符可以提高应用程序的唯一性、灵活性和可扩展性,是在Vue中处理数据或者元素时的一种常用做法。
文章标题:vue uuid 如何获取,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/3663482